在谷歌浏览器中使用开发者工具
谷歌浏览器,作为全球最受欢迎的网络浏览器之一,不仅以其快速的速度和简洁的界面吸引用户,更因其强大的开发者工具(Developer Tools)而受到开发者的青睐。这些工具使得网页开发和调试变得更加高效和便捷。本文将为您介绍如何在谷歌浏览器中使用开发者工具,并揭示其中一些实用功能。
首先,开启开发者工具的方法非常简单。您可以通过右键点击网页,选择“检查”选项,或是使用快捷键“Ctrl + Shift + I”(在Mac上是“Cmd + Option + I”)来打开开发者工具。打开后,您将看到一个包含多个面板的窗口,主要包括“元素”、“控制台”、“网络”、“源代码”、“性能”、“内存”等。
“元素”面板是开发者工具中最常用的部分之一。它允许您查看和编辑网页的HTML和CSS结构。通过点击“元素”标签,您可以查看当前网页的DOM树,实时修改元素的属性和样式,而不需要刷新页面。这对于调整布局或样式非常有帮助。您只需将鼠标悬停在页面元素上,右键单击并选择“检查”即可快速定位。
“控制台”是另一个重要的功能区,它用于显示JavaScript的输出和错误信息。开发者可以在这里执行任何JavaScript代码,以调试和测试功能。控制台提供了强大的命令提示功能,让开发者能够快速查看变量的值,检查函数的执行,以及捕获程序中的错误。
“网络”面板则可以帮助您监控和分析网页加载过程中的所有网络请求,包括图片、脚本、样式表等。您可以查看各请求的回传时间、状态码和响应数据,这对于优化网页性能至关重要。通过分析加载时间,开发者能够找出瓶颈并采取相应措施,以提高页面的加载速度。
在实际开发中,“性能”面板可以帮助您进行性能剖析,识别网页的加载和执行过程中的瓶颈。通过录制网页的运行过程,您可以获取详细的数据分析,以便了解哪些操作耗时过长,从而进行相应的优化。
“源代码”面板允许开发者查看和调试JavaScript源代码,并设置断点,以便在特定行代码处暂停程序,逐步执行以观察其行为。这对于复杂的网页应用程序调试尤为重要,帮助开发者分析代码逻辑。
在“内存”面板,开发者可以监测网页的内存使用情况,帮助识别内存泄漏等问题。通过内存快照,您能够分析网页在执行过程中内存的分配和释放情况,从而更好地管理资源。
最后,谷歌浏览器开发者工具还有一些其他的实用功能,比如移动设备模拟、可访问性检查以及导出数据等。您可以通过设置设备模式来模拟不同屏幕大小和分辨率的效果,在开发响应式网页时非常有用。
总之,谷歌浏览器的开发者工具为前端开发提供了强大的支持。无论是调试代码、优化性能,还是实时修改样式,这些工具都极大地提高了开发效率。对于任何一个网页开发者而言,掌握并有效利用这些工具,将使开发工作更加顺利和高效。